And the lovely people behind the brand sent me a few goodies to try, namely their bestsellers. After an extended period of time (I try to maximize the usage, particularly when it comes to skin care), I’m here to post a review on one of their products: the Acerola White C Soap.
Acerola fruit is abundantly found in Brazil. It is one of the world’s richest natural sources of Vitamin C. This important antioxidant ingredient helps to reverse the effects of skin damage caused by the sun and pollution and helps brighten uneven skin tone. This whitening soap is made from the extract of Acerola fruit combined with Camellia Oil, Rice Bran Oil and Carica Papaya Extract to give you a healthier, brighter and younger looking skin.
